Pagini recente » Istoria paginii arhiva | Cod sursa (job #998626) | Cod sursa (job #2627322) | Cod sursa (job #1752087) | Cod sursa (job #1735926)
#include <iostream>
#include <fstream>
#include <unordered_set>
using namespace std;
ifstream in("hashuri.in");
ofstream out("hashuri.out");
int /*a[1000005],*/n,i,tip,x,k,j,ok;
//bool a[2000000003];
unordered_set<int> S;
int main() {
in>>n;
for(i=1;i<=n;i++){
ok=0;
in>>tip>>x;
if(tip==1)
S.insert(x);
if(tip==2)
S.erase(x);
if(tip==3)
out << !(S.find(x) == S.end()) << '\n';
}
return 0;
}